Hi everybody, I have a gig coming up where I will be playing outdoors,
in the manual, it says about keeping the PA800 away from external heat sources, ie radiators etc. My question will the sun affect it in any way?.
I know the touch screen will be difficult to read, but I was concerned in case the heat damaged the 800 in any way. Thank you in advance . Dave . Confused

Yes, it will effect it big time, if exposed to direct sun light in a hot day. I've seen this happen to the laptop and instruments of a company that i used to work for. We had a gig in palm springs california, and it was 118 degrees. That is extremely hot though. The symptoms are that you'll see your keyboard is getting and responding slower than usual, ...it starts to skip beats..etc
